Marriage (1) Plymouth, 4 April Sarah Cobb. She was b. plymouth 15 April 1702, d/o Ebenezer and Mercy (Holmes) Cobb. She died 28 Sept 1731.[1][4][5]
Marriage (2): Falmouth, Massachusetts 1 Oct 1734 Sarah (Lewis) Gray. She was b. Barnstable 24 June 1713, d/o Nathan and Sarah (Arey) Lewis. Her first husband was Benoni Gray (married 1 Sep 1732, Falmouth). Child b. Benoni Gray. She died 23 Dec 1767.[1]
Marriage (3) Duxbury, Plymouth Colony 19 Mar 1770 Sarah Seabury. She was b. Duxbury, 21 July 1718, d/o Samuel and Deborah (Wiswall) Seabury. She married (2) Kingston 22 Sep 1774 Joseph Bartlett. She died Kingston 4 Nov 1802. She was a descendant of John Alden.[1]

In 1767, John and his son Lewis are mentioned in the will of George Haydon of Plymouth, mariner. John is an innholder.[6]
Probate
The will of John Bartlett of Plymouth, innholder was dated 14 November 1772 and proved on 1 March 1773 in Plymouth. He mentions his wife Sarah, and his children, John Bartlett (executor), Charles Bartlett, George Bartlett, Abigail Bartlett, Sarah Faunce, Hannah Doten, Jerusha Peckham, and Maria Babb, and his brother, Joseph Bartlett.[7]
His inventory was taken on 5 March 1773 in Plymouth. He was a slaveholder.
His inventory included an enslaved black woman named Violet, an enslaved black boy named Allex, aged about 8 years, and an enslaved black girl named Jem, aged about 6 years.[8]
In 1791, with the estate still not settled and his son John Jr. now dead, John Jr.'s widow Dorothy was granted the administration of his estate.[9] An account of his estate by Dorothy Bartlett was recorded which included debts received, funeral expenses, debts paid, personal estate delivered to the widow and heirs, taxes, and administration fees.[10] The estate of John Bartlett was divided between his two sons, John and Charles Bartlett (both deceased.
